Daily's

How to Automate Your Shopify Seasonal Promotions in 5 Minutes

hero image

As a Shopify expert, I often see merchants scrambling at midnight to launch a sale or frantically clicking through their admin panels at 6:00 AM to revert a homepage banner. Seasonal promotions are the lifeblood of retail, yet the manual labor required to execute them remains one of the biggest bottlenecks for growing brands. Whether you are prepping for a flash sale or a month-long holiday campaign, the goal is always the same: seeking a way to deliver a seamless customer experience without the manual oversight.

The traditional way of managing these events involves a lot of "staying up late" and "hoping things work." This approach is not only stressful but also prone to human error. In the world of high-stakes e-commerce, a forgotten banner or an expired discount code can lead to customer frustration and lost revenue.

Automating your seasonal promotions provides several key advantages:

  • Consistency across the store: Ensure your visual marketing matches your active discounts.
  • Reduced operational overhead: Set up your entire campaign weeks in advance.
  • Improved work-life balance: Avoid the need for manual intervention during holidays or weekends.
  • Professional execution: Launch and end sales at precise times down to the second.

Leveraging Shopify Native Automatic Discounts

Before we dive into the visual side of automation, you must first address the transactional side. Shopify provides a built-in way to handle price reductions without forcing customers to remember a code. This is a vital step in creating a frictionless checkout experience.

Here are the simple steps to set up an automatic discount in under five minutes:

  1. Navigate to Discounts: In your Shopify admin, click on the Discounts tab in the left-hand sidebar.
  2. Create Discount: Click the Create discount button and select the Automatic discount option.
  3. Select Discount Type: Choose between Amount off products, Buy X get Y, or Free shipping based on your specific seasonal offer.
  4. Define the Value: Enter the percentage or fixed amount and select which collections or products the discount applies to.
  5. Configure Eligibility: Set any minimum purchase amounts or quantity requirements to ensure your margins stay protected.
  6. Set the Schedule: Enter your start date and time, and crucially, set an end date. This ensures the discount expires automatically without you needing to log in.

Once this is configured, Shopify will handle the pricing logic. However, the discount is only half the battle. If your customers do not know a sale is happening because your theme still looks like a regular Tuesday, your conversion rates will suffer.

The Missing Piece: Automating the Visual Experience

While Shopify handles the "math" of a promotion, it does not natively handle the "visuals" of a theme change on a schedule. This is where many merchants get stuck. They have an automatic discount running, but they still have to manually change their hero image, announcement bar, and promotional sections.

If you are using custom shopify themes, you know that your layout is carefully crafted to convert. Changing these elements manually for every sale is a repetitive task that distracts you from higher-level growth strategies.

This is why we built the Maestro Theme Scheduler. It is designed to bridge the gap between your marketing calendar and your Shopify store's appearance.

Why Visual Automation Matters for Shopify Plus Development

For brands engaged in shopify plus development, the complexity of the store often means that multiple stakeholders are involved in a launch. Manually publishing a theme or toggling sections is risky. Using a tool like Maestro allows for a "set it and forget it" workflow that mirrors the sophistication of your enterprise-level operations.

Shopify Theme Publishing Scheduler Interface

How to Automate Theme Publishing in 5 Minutes

The most efficient way to handle a total site takeover for a seasonal promotion is to prepare a duplicate theme and schedule it to go live. This ensures that every part of the site, from the header to the footer, is perfectly aligned with your campaign.

Here is how you can use Maestro Theme Scheduler to automate this process:

  1. Select Your Theme: Choose the theme version you have prepared for your seasonal promotion.
  2. Navigate to Maestro: Open the Maestro app within your Shopify admin.
  3. Create a New Event: Click on Schedule Theme Publish.
  4. Set the Timing: Input the exact date and time your sale begins.
  5. Set the End Date: Schedule your "Regular" theme to republish the moment the sale ends.
  6. Add Notes: Use the internal notes field to keep your team informed about what this specific schedule is for.

This process eliminates the need for manual theme publishing. Once your domain is connected to the scheduler, the app takes over the heavy lifting.

Automated Shopify theme scheduler switching between seasonal promotion and everyday storefront layouts.

Granular Control: Automating Sections and Blocks

Sometimes, you don't need a full theme change. You might just want to show a countdown timer or a promotional banner for a 48-hour flash sale. Manually toggling these sections in the Shopify Theme Editor is tedious and requires constant monitoring.

Maestro allows you to automate the visibility of specific sections and blocks within your existing theme. This is perfect for:

  • Limited-time offer banners: Show a banner only during the weekend.
  • Gift-with-purchase blocks: Display information about a free gift that is only available for a specific window.
  • Holiday-specific footers: Add a "Holiday Shipping Deadline" notice that disappears automatically when the deadline passes.

By using these features, you maintain a high level of agility without the constant need for ecommerce maintenance services to manually edit your liquid files or theme settings.

Enhancing Reliability with Ecommerce Maintenance Services

While automation tools like Maestro significantly reduce the workload, high-volume stores often benefit from professional ecommerce maintenance services. This ensures that as you add more automation, your theme remains optimized and bug-free.

A proactive approach to store management involves:

  • Theme audits: Ensuring that automated theme changes don't conflict with installed apps.
  • Speed optimization: Verifying that promotional sections don't negatively impact your load times.
  • Workflow reviews: Auditing your scheduled events to ensure they align with your broader marketing calendar.

When you combine powerful apps like Maestro with expert oversight, you create a robust ecosystem that can handle the most intense seasonal periods, including Black Friday and Cyber Monday, with ease.

Themes Publish Timeline (Shopify Admin Interface)

Scaling Your Operations with Shopify Plus

If you are operating on Shopify Plus, your needs for automation are even greater. You might be managing multiple stores across different regions or dealing with massive product catalogs. The shopify plus development environment demands tools that can handle bulk actions and complex scheduling.

Maestro supports this by providing a clear timeline of all scheduled events. This allows your team to see exactly what is changing and when. Whether it is a product launch or a seasonal price drop, having a visual record of your automation ensures that everyone stays on the same page.

Visual chart displaying Maestro’s bulk scheduling capabilities for Shopify

Conclusion: Take Back Your Time

Automating your seasonal promotions is not just about convenience; it is a vital step in professionalizing your e-commerce operations. By leveraging Shopify's native automatic discounts for pricing and the Maestro Theme Scheduler for visual updates, you can transform a stressful launch day into a hands-off, automated success.

The "set it and forget it" nature of these tools allows you to focus on what really matters: growing your business and serving your customers. Instead of spending five hours manually updating your store, you can spend five minutes setting up your automation and the rest of your time focusing on your next big move.

Ready to streamline your Shopify operations?

Automation is the key to scaling without burnout. Start small, automate your next seasonal promotion, and see the difference it makes for your workflow and your bottom line.

Previous
7 Mistakes You're Making with Shopify Checkout Extensibility (and How to Fix Them)
Next
Does Catalog Automation Really Matter in 2026? Here’s the Truth for Shopify Merchants